Announcement | The Wedding of Archduke Imre and Archduchess Kathleen | Washington DC Royal Wedding

Congratulations are in order for this incredible couple.

His Imperial and Royal Highness Archduke Imre Emanuel Simeon Jean Carl Marcus d'Aviano of Austria, son of Archduke Carl Christian of Austria and Princess Marie-Astrid of Luxembourg,

and

Her Imperial and Royal Highness Archduchess Kathleen Elizabeth of Austria, daughter of Robert and Margaret Walker,

were married on September 8th at St. Mary Mother of God Catholic Church in Washington DC.  The wedding ceremony was followed by a traditional Latin Solemn High Nuptial Mass celebrated by Monsignor Charles Pope.
